Covid-19: MIQ allocation system needs attention - Michael Baker

From Morning Report, 8:18 am on 31 January 2022

Epidemiologist Professor Michael Baker says his heart goes out to Charlotte Bellis and others desperate to return to Aotearoa.

Bellis is currently pregnant and stuck in Afghanistan after missing out on a spot in managed isolation and quarantine.

Baker told Morning Report MIQ is still necessary, but how rooms get allocated could do with some tuning.

"There's about 500 people a day going through MIQ at the moment, and obviously, you want a robust allocation system.

"It sounds like it needs attention, and I think the Charlotte Bellis case illustrates that."

Baker is expecting a move to from managed isolation to self-isolation soon, but for now says having controls at the border will help slow the spread of Omicron in NZ.
